Cao Phong
Definition
- Proper noun:
- A geographical name: "Cao Phong" is the name of a district-level town (thị trấn) in Kỳ Sơn District, Hòa Bình Province, Vietnam.
- A geographical name: "Cao Phong" is also the name of a commune (xã) in Lập Thạch District, Vĩnh Phúc Province, Vietnam.
